Intel 4040
Fra Wikipedia, den frie encyklopedi
Intel 4040 var etterfølgeren av 4004 og den ble introdusert i 1974.
4040 ble brukt mest i spill og prøve-, utviklings- og kontrollutstyr. Innpakningen av 4040 er over dobbelt så vid som 4004 og har 24 pinner i motsetning til 4004 som hadde 16. 4040 hadde ytterligere 14 instruksjoner, større stakk (8 nivå), 8KB programmlager, 8 ekstra registre og avbruddsmuligheter (inkludert "skygging" av de første 8 registrene).
4040-familien er også referert til som MCS-40.
Innhold |
[rediger] Nye egenskaper
- Abrudd
- Enkeltsteg
[rediger] Utvidelser
- Instruksjonssettet er utvidet til 60 instruksjoner
- Programminne er utvidet til 8KB
- Registret utvidet til 24 registre
- Prosedyrestakken utvidet til 7 nivå dyp
[rediger] Designere
Ted Hoff, Federico Faggin, Stan Mazor og Masatoshi Shima
[rediger] Nye utvidelsesbrikker
- 4201: Klokkepulsgenerator, fra 500kHz til 740kHz, brukte krystaller innenfor 4-5.185MHz
- 4308: 1KB ROM
- 4207: Generell utport
- 4209: Generell innport
- 4211: Generell I/O-port
- 4289: Standard minneinterface (avløser 4008/4009)
- 4702: 256B UVEPROM
- 4316: 2KB ROM
- 4101: RAM med kapasitet til 256 4-bits ord
4004* | 4040* | 8008* | 8080* | 8085* | 8086 | 8088 | iAPX 432* | 80186 | 80188 | 80286 | 80386 | 80486 | i860* | i960* | Pentium | Pentium Pro | Pentium II | Celeron | Pentium III | XScale* | Pentium 4 | Pentium M | Pentium D | Pentium Extreme Edition | Xeon | Core | Itanium*
(*) - Prosessorer som ikke er basert på x86-arkitekturen